Update on the EU Deforestation Regulation (EU-DR)

On December 30, 2025, the EU Deforestation Regulation (EUDR) will come into effect. This new regulation aims to ensure that products such as tires imported into the EU come from demonstrably deforestation-free supply chains.

Current status of the regulation

In October, the EU Commission proposed adjustments, to facilitate implementation: simplified obligations for dealers, a six-month transition period for large companies, and relief for small and medium-sized businesses. The final decision is expected between December 15 and 18 in the EU Parliament. We will, of course, keep you informed.

Temperatures around freezing: Falken Motorsports’ season opener falls victim to Eifel weather

The Eifel region once again showed its typical side during the planned season opener of the ADAC RAVENOL Nürburgring Endurance Series: A sudden onset of winter weather ahead of the first race of the new season, the 71st ADAC Westfalenfahrt, led to the event’s cancellation on Saturday. The teal-and-blue Porsche 911 GT3 R with start number 44, which was to be driven by Klaus Bachler and Morris Schuring at the season opener, had to remain in the pits for safety reasons.

Falken Motorsports will continue to compete in the Nürburgring Endurance Series and the 24h race

Good news for all Falken Motorsports fans: despite recent changes in the international tire business, the popular Porsche team will once again compete in the ADAC RAVENOL Nürburgring Endurance Series (NLS) and the legendary ADAC RAVENOL 24h Nürburgring in the 2026 season. The team is clearly committed to endurance racing on the Nordschleife and will once again be relying on the popular teal-and-blue Porsche 911 GT3 R with start number 44.
